Transaction 8db53debbedf11624d421c7bd529d5bdd88577318ae1426c13dee19b072fb240
1 Input
1 Output
-
8db53debbedf11624d421c7bd529d5bdd88577318ae1426c13dee19b072fb240:0
- value
- 43527858
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 39bf38d88976fc8c2096bdf8dcf56f52e62f8c25 OP_EQUALVERIFY OP_CHECKSIG
- address
- 16GLbGz3TykLHhQosPp3ZQMLReT9QnEuHU